Suffering by Fibrosurvivor2—Nikki

 

Suffering is a chore

A challenge

A force to be reckoned with

It is hard to explain

The pain that I feel

The aches

The sharp spikes of unbelievable discomfort

I cannot imagine

Living this way forever

It seem unfathomable

Unbelievable it so many ways

I wish that others could see

Could understand that I am normal too

I just have some challenges

Hard to handle

But their hearts remain closed

Selfishness heavy

Hearts are hardened

Tears of sadness clouds my eyes

Loneliness is here again

Wish that I can open one’s heart

Open the world to see mine

No sorrow, no pity

A hug, a touch of comfort

To help this suffering

Be manageable

Oh how I dream

For this to be

Gone someday soon
